12 Strategic Financial Management Tips for Women

August 8, 2019 by Kathryn 8 Comments

It should come as no surprise to anyone that managing personal finances can be stressful. Often, it seems like no matter how hard we try to save money and make smart money management decisions, we can never seem to get ahead.

Indeed, most adults worry about money on a regular basis – as much as an hour a day on average. It’s the source of much friction and argument in relationships, as well as a leading source of stress in general.

A 2018 study found that 44% of Canadians believe their financial situation has a negative impact on their mental health. Perhaps more startling, 30% reported financial stress to be a greater worry in their lives than even overall health and well-being.

People also report missing out on events and experiences in an effort to save money, and suffering ill health effects from their stress and worry. Clearly, something needs to be done about this problem.

What is statistical software?

Simply put, statistical software refers to specialized computer programs that use statistical analysis techniques to collect, organize, analyze, interpret and present data. Doing that makes all kinds of data, from sales numbers to website visitor locations, simple to understand.

There is a happy medium between a stay at home mom who doesn’t work at all and a workaholic mother who misses out on time she wishes she could spend with her family. And for a lot of parents, that happy medium is a job that can be done from home!

Working from home gives parents a chance to make money while having more time with the kids. Some benefits of working from home can include:

online-jobs-for-stay-at-home-moms

  • A flexible schedule: You can sleep in or work at odd hours. As long as you get the job done on time, few clients will care.
  • No commute needed: Just turn on your computer and you’re good to go.
  • Deeper engagement: A chance to work on your a job you’re passionate about instead of only working for money will help inspire you to grow your skills even more.
